I guess but his usage was incredibly high over the last eight games and I don't see it approaching anywhere near 10+ targets/game with both Steve Smith and Breshad Perriman coming back.  He's not even a lock to be a starting WR and that will also be a big problem in a Marc Trestman offense which typically favors the #1 & #2 WRs, passes to the RBs out of the backfield and then the TE before the #3 WR becomes an option.

The Indianapolis Star's Stephen Holder says he hasn't "seen much of anything" promising from Kamar Aiken early at Colts camp.

Aiken was promised by GM Chris Ballard a chance to compete for the No. 3 receiver job, but he apparently hasn't been earning it. Second-year UDFA Chester Rogers appears to be the favorite, though Aiken and former first-rounder Phillip Dorsett should also be in the mix once preseason games kick off. Aiken had a strong 2015 but wasn't utilized on offense with the Ravens last year.
